Product Description
Producing quality fundus photographs requires more than just a camera; it also calls for substantial knowledge and skill. Perfect for non-expert ophthalmic professionals, this new resource provides step-by-step guidance for producing high-quality retinal images. With over 225 full-color illustrations, it covers every aspect of retinal, fundus, and digital imaging.

  • Provides only "need to know" information omitting coverage pertinent only to certified retinal photographers.

  • Explains how to produce sharp retinal photographs with a traditional or non-mydriatic camera.

  • Describes how to effectively capture, process, and output digital images.

  • Features hundreds of color illustrations, tables, and boxes that show how to proceed and demonstrate the difference that proper technique can make.
